Output b84fc5ebd6b5256f0f6cd964bc29f3348973aa3034aa1eb3fd5bd2973a636967:53

value
189441
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db411e85cdd4c597e3faa360affe5937f551384 OP_EQUAL
address
3Jz5MH9opeTdZVjUV5F4hMRmMpVyUXm5UR
transaction
b84fc5ebd6b5256f0f6cd964bc29f3348973aa3034aa1eb3fd5bd2973a636967
confirmations
153908
spent
true